Message type: E = Error
Message class: 6D - Real Estate Messages
Message number: 276
Message text: No contracts were found
The object you selected is not contained in any contract (
<DS:GLOS.3526BD3CAFAB52B9E10000009B38F974>management contract</> or
<DS:GLOS.361875CE6E213B7CE10000009B38F9B7>tenant rental contract</>).
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

- No contracts were found ?The SAP error message 6D276: "No contracts were found" typically occurs in the context of contract management or when trying to retrieve or process contracts in the SAP system. This error indicates that the system could not find any contracts that match the criteria specified in the transaction or report you are trying to execute. Causes: Incorrect Selection Criteria: The criteria you entered (such as contract number, vendor, date range, etc.) may not match any existing contracts in the system. Contract Not Created: The contract you are looking for may not have been created or saved in the system. Authorization Issues: You may not have the necessary permissions to view the contracts. Data Deletion: Contracts may have been archived or deleted from the system. Incorrect Organizational Unit: The organizational unit you are working in may not have any contracts associated with it.
